I’ve done this twice now (for science).
Install Linux Mint and update to latest stable kernel.
Install Lutris in Software manager.
Download Xenia Manager Experimental from github and extract it to home/username/.local/share/applications/xenia (2 files go here, no folder)
Launch Lutris, add installed game, select the. exe, select the xenia folder as the wine prefix and wine 9.0 as the runner.
The second I double click the icon for xenia my system locks up, even my xkill shortcut is unresponsive, and all reboots go to a login screen that works fine but then logs in to an all black system. All attempts to restore in grub and via timeshift fail and the only way to get my system operational again is a full drive wipe and reinstall of Linux Mint.
Update: Going into my os’s home folder from my installation usb and deleting the xenia folder fixed everything. Strange but I’ll take it.
